Philip (@witsandweights) dives into the top 10 myths surrounding intermittent fasting (IF) that continue to dominate the fitness world. From the claims of fat-burning magic to boosting metabolism and enhancing cognitive function, Philip reveals what the science actually says.
This isn’t about bashing IF—it is about helping you decide if fasting aligns with your goals or if there’s a better way to achieve sustainable progress. Philip also shares his personal experience with fasting and why he no longer follows rigid eating patterns.
